Interesting eye facts

women's eyeEyes are the windows to our soul, it is said. So let’s get to know some interesting facts about these precious organs:
  • A human eyeball weighs an ounce.
  • The space between your eyebrows is called the Glabella.
  • The average person blinks about 12 times a minute. That's an amazing 10,080 blinks in 14 waking hours. And in a year our eyes blink over 10,000,000 times!
  • The reason why our nose gets runny when we are crying is because the tears from the eyes drain into the nose.
  • It is impossible to sneeze with your eyes open.
  • Men are able to read fine print better than women can.
  • An eagle can see a rabbit about 1 mile or 1760 yards away. Now the average person needs to be about 550 yards away to see the same rabbit.
  • All babies are colour blind when they are born.
  • Being color blind does not mean you only see in black and white. People who are color blind just can't see things in as many colors as people who have normal vision, and they cannot see certain colors like red, green, and some blues.
  • It’s a myth that children outgrow squint-eyes (cross-eyes). It is not normal in children older than four months of age and will not go away by itself.

Natural remedies for dark circles around your eyes

Dark circles around your eyes. How unsightly they look and even your best dress and layers of make-up sometimes does not quite succeed in concealing them! Blame it on your genes or your lifestyle, but, you cannot deny the fact that these are a blot on your beauty . And they become more prominent as you age. Let’s just debunk some of the myths as well as unearth some of the facts about the causes of these ‘ panda eyes ’.   Dark circles under eyes usually are temporary and not a medical concern. You may be surprised to learn that fatigue usually isn't the cause of dark circles. Instead, the most common cause is nasal congestion. When your nose is congested, veins that usually drain from your eyes into your nose become widened (dilated) and darker.

Home remedies for common cold

Common cold is a very common malady which affects people during monsoons. (Also see the post Beauty and body care in monsoon for a monsoon beauty regimen.) It can be caused by any one of more than 200 viruses. Normally it is confined to the nose and throat although the virus can infect the larynx and lungs. It is said that there is no particular cure for colds, they are naturally relieved within a week. Treatment is just an attempt to relieve its symptoms such as headache, stuffy nose, sore-throat and congestion. Paracetamol tablets are generally taken to get relief from these symptoms.
